    DUMP CAKE

    List of Ingredients




    1 can crushed pineapple
    1 can cherry pie filling
    1 box yellow cake mix
    1 to 2 sticks butter or margarine
    small bag chopped walnuts or pecans (optional)






    Recipe



    Preheat oven to 350 degrees.

    Open and dump the can of pineapple into a 9 x 13 inch cake pan. Use a spoon to even it out in the pan. Open the can of cherry pie filling and gently use the spoon to dump a few clops on top of the pineapple. Open the box of cake mix and gently distribute the dry mix evenly on top of the fruit. Do not stir. Spoon drop the rest of the cherry mix on top.
    Now, either melt the butter and pour it evenly over the dry cake mix, or you can do as I do and cut the butter into little chunks and place the little chunks of butter evenly on top of the cake mix. (I use about 1 1/2 sticks of butter). If using, sprinkle the nuts on top.
    Bake at 350 for 50 minutes to one hour or until the cake is bubbly and golden brown. Serve warm (not hot) or at room temperature with or without a scoop of ice cream on top.
